HOME is a Federal program which provides funds for the purpose of providing safe, decent and affordable housing in our community. Funds can be used for acquisition of land for new construction of affordable housing. Examples include new construction of Casa Rosa, Stagecoach Gardens, Habitat and Plaza del Milagro. 15 percent of HOME funds annually must be set aside for Community Housing Development Organizations.
